Transaction 12739790abf3cae697de711a49aa66533320b4c42252bc5fd2e52f3a708cbede

1 Input
1 Outputs
  • 12739790abf3cae697de711a49aa66533320b4c42252bc5fd2e52f3a708cbede:0
  • value  346666
    address  1FCrfJPBmJnh9PwbT7ZhniXVtLHcpytYsK